Sushi Mitsuya

We celebrated dad’s birthday at sushi mitsuya. It was also my first time at a fancy schmancy sushi restaurant. 

Memorable things include the wobbly chwanmushi studded with chunks of fish, creamy uni nigiri, medium fatty tuna nigiri (my favourite cut because i think the marbling is just right, not too fatty) and the grilled unagi nigiri. I liked how yuzu zest / black salt was sprinkled on some items to give the flavours a different dimension. That was a nice touch. 

    

  

  
 

  
Different kinds and grades of uni. 

  
  
  
 Tamago! 

   
Dessert was a very interesting savoury Sakura sorbet, dense red bean mochi and sweet honeydew. A simple end to a very delicious meal.
